title: DumpStack.log Defender Evasion
id: 4f647cfa-b598-4e12-ad69-c68dd16caef8
status: test
description: Detects the use of the filename DumpStack.log to evade Microsoft Defender
references:
- https://twitter.com/mrd0x/status/1479094189048713219
author: Florian Roth (Nextron Systems)
date: 2022-01-06
modified: 2022-06-17
tags:
- attack.defense-evasion
logsource:
category: process_creation
product: windows
detection:
selection:
Image|endswith: '\DumpStack.log'
selection_download:
CommandLine|contains: ' -o DumpStack.log'
condition: 1 of selection*
falsepositives:
- Unknown
level: critical
